This message has been marked as the solution to the initial question of the thread.
What if you replace the field name "SELECTED" with another one not used by foxpro itself?

>Somebody please tell me I'm not losing my mind...
>
>I took an existing one table local view and added ".F. as selected" to the field list, then ran the query successfully. Trying to save the view gave me the SQL Statement Invalid error. It did this in both VFP 7 SP1 and VFP 8. Why would the query run correctly and then barf when saving?
>
>I looked through both helpfiles to see if I was using the wrong format to create the new field, but neither helpfile seemed to mention generated fields in Select SQL statements.
>
>Help?
>Chris.
